Let's take a closer look at some of the most popular careers in this field, as illustrated in the 3D pie chart above. **Landscape Architect** Landscape architects design and manage open spaces, including parks, gardens, and other recreational areas. They work closely with architects, engineers, and other professionals to create functional and aesthetically pleasing outdoor environments that meet the needs of communities and individuals. In the UK, landscape architects earn an average salary of £30,000 to £45,000 per year. **Environmental Scientist** Environmental scientists study the natural world and develop solutions to environmental problems, such as pollution, climate change, and resource depletion. They work in a variety of settings, including laboratories, offices, and field sites, and may specialize in areas such as air quality, water resources, or waste management. Environmental scientists in the UK earn an average salary of £25,000 to £40,000 per year. **Urban Planner** Urban planners develop long-term strategies for the growth and development of cities and towns. They work with government agencies, community organizations, and private developers to create plans that balance environmental, social, and economic factors. In the UK, urban planners earn an average salary of £25,000 to £45,000 per year. **Green Space Engineer** Green space engineers design and maintain the infrastructure that supports green spaces, such as irrigation systems, lighting, and drainage. They work closely with landscape architects, urban planners, and other professionals to ensure that green spaces are functional, sustainable, and accessible to all. Green space engineers in the UK earn an average salary of £25,000 to £40,000 per year. **Sustainability Consultant** Sustainability consultants help organizations and individuals reduce their environmental impact and promote sustainable practices. They may work in a variety of settings, including consulting firms, government agencies, and non-profit organizations. Sustainability consultants in the UK earn an average salary of £30,000 to £60,000 per year, depending on their level of experience and expertise.
